Lava X3 Summary

Lava X3 mobile was launched in February 2016. The phone comes with a 5.00-inch touchscreen display offering a resolution of 720x1280 pixels. Lava X3 is powered by a 1.3GHz quad-core processor. It comes with 2GB of RAM. The Lava X3 runs Android 5.1.1 and is powered by a 2500mAh non-removable battery.

As far as the cameras are concerned, the Lava X3 on the rear packs 8-megapixel camera. It sports a 5-megapixel camera on the front for selfies.

Lava X3 is based on Android 5.1.1 and packs 8GB of inbuilt storage that can be expanded via microSD card. The Lava X3 is a dual-SIM (GSM and GSM) mobile that accepts Regular and Regular cards. It was launched in White, Silver, and Gold colours.

Connectivity options on the Lava X3 include Wi-Fi, GPS, Bluetooth v4.00, FM radio, and 3G. Sensors on the phone include accelerometer, gyroscope, and proximity sensor.
